WebThe difference between the Stgw 57 and PE 57 receiver is substantial....not just a little bit of metal. There is a hole in the bottom of the Stgw57 receiver which allows the trip sear (safety sear for those over the pond) to make contact with the bolt carrier. If the hole is there you have a machinegun, if its not than its not a machinegun. holiday inn in goleta

Designed to replace the Swiss Army’s K31 bolt ... WebThe Stgw.57 had a barrel length of 22.95 inches, with an overall length of 43.5 inches. Empty the rifle weighed 12.25lbs. It was chambered to fire the Swiss GP11 7.5x55 cartridge, and the detachable box magazine held 24 rounds. This cartridge, was loaded with a 174gr full metal jacket bullet, which traveled at 2495fps, when fired from the Stgw ...
